Nikolai Nikolayevich Savichev (Russian: Николай Николаевич Савичев) (born February 13, 1965 in Moscow) is a retired Soviet and Russian football player and the current manager of Torpedo Moscow. He is the identical twin brother of Yuri Savichev.

International career

Savichev made his debut for USSR on November 21, 1988 in a friendly against Syria.
